计算机组成原理:运算部件ALU详解与74181实例
需积分: 32 182 浏览量
更新于2024-08-18
收藏 13.7MB PPT 举报
"运算部件举例ALU-计算机组成原理 PPT"
本次讲解的主题是计算机组成原理,重点关注运算部件——ALU(算术逻辑单元)的实例分析,特别是74181型号的4位ALU。ALU是计算机硬件中的核心部分,负责执行基本的算术和逻辑运算。74181是一款具有先行进位功能的多功能ALU,能够进行加法、减法、逻辑与、逻辑或、异或等操作。
ALU74181的结构包括输入端A和B,它们分别代表参与运算的两个数据位;Cn为进位输入,M为运算模式选择输入,可以决定ALU执行何种类型的运算;P和G分别为进位输出和借位输出,用于处理多于一位的运算;S0-S3是进位信号,它们在不同的运算中起到传递进位的作用。输出端F3-F0则给出了运算结果。
课程内容涵盖了计算机硬件技术的基础知识,包括计算机硬件系统和软件系统,以及计算机系统层次结构。学习这些知识有助于深入理解计算机的工作原理,不仅能够帮助用户更好地使用计算机,还能为他们在实际工作中解决计算机系统相关问题提供理论基础。
计算机的发展经历了多个阶段,从第一代的电子管计算机,到第二代的晶体管计算机,再到后来的集成电路和大规模、超大规模集成电路计算机。每个阶段都伴随着技术的进步,例如运算速度的提升、体积的缩小、可靠性的增加,以及软件技术的快速发展。随着技术的演进,计算机的应用领域也不断拓宽,从最初的科学计算扩展到数据处理、小型计算,再到微型计算机和现代的多机并行处理及计算机网络。
学习计算机组成原理对于理解和设计计算机系统至关重要。它涉及了计算机内部各个部件的功能、相互间的通信方式,以及如何通过逻辑门电路来实现这些功能。课程可能包括了从基本的逻辑门到复杂的寄存器、控制器、内存和输入输出系统等组件的介绍。通过深入学习,学生能够掌握如何将高级语言转化为机器语言,并理解硬件如何执行这些指令。
此外,课程可能还会强调实际操作和实验,让学生通过动手实践来加深对计算机硬件的理解。这可能包括设计和分析简单的逻辑电路,以及使用仿真软件来模拟计算机系统的行为。考试通常会覆盖课堂讲解和作业中的重要知识点,旨在检验学生对计算机硬件系统设计和工作原理的掌握程度。
"运算部件举例ALU-计算机组成原理 PPT"这一主题不仅介绍了ALU的运作机制,还涵盖了计算机组成原理的广泛内容,包括历史背景、硬件和软件系统,以及计算机系统的设计与实现。通过深入学习,学生将具备对计算机硬件系统的全面认识,从而能够在未来的学习和工作中更好地应用这些知识。
2010-03-03 上传
2023-05-26 上传
2021-09-19 上传
2011-05-13 上传
2021-10-07 上传
2021-09-24 上传
2022-10-26 上传
2021-10-02 上传
2022-06-14 上传
速本
- 粉丝: 20
- 资源: 2万+
最新资源
- NIST REFPROP问题反馈与解决方案存储库
- 掌握LeetCode习题的系统开源答案
- ctop:实现汉字按首字母拼音分类排序的PHP工具
- 微信小程序课程学习——投资融资类产品说明
- Matlab犯罪模拟器开发:探索《当蛮力失败》犯罪惩罚模型
- Java网上招聘系统实战项目源码及部署教程
- OneSky APIPHP5库:PHP5.1及以上版本的API集成
- 实时监控MySQL导入进度的bash脚本技巧
- 使用MATLAB开发交流电压脉冲生成控制系统
- ESP32安全OTA更新:原生API与WebSocket加密传输
- Sonic-Sharp: 基于《刺猬索尼克》的开源C#游戏引擎
- Java文章发布系统源码及部署教程
- CQUPT Python课程代码资源完整分享
- 易语言实现获取目录尺寸的Scripting.FileSystemObject对象方法
- Excel宾果卡生成器:自定义和打印多张卡片
- 使用HALCON实现图像二维码自动读取与解码